A finely modelled Japanese HIRADO pottery figure of a seated monkey, dating from the Meiji period (1868–1912).
The monkey is rendered in a naturalistic pose with carefully incised fur, expressive facial features and finely detailed hands and feet. The figure is covered in a soft white glaze. There is a small aperture near the hand and underside, suggesting that the figure may originally have held a separately fitted object or attribute, although this cannot be confirmed.
Size:
Length 11.7cm × Width 7.8cm × Height 11cm
Condition:
In excellent overall condition, with minor age-related surface marks. It is uncertain whether a small separately fitted object is missing from the hand. Please examine the photographs carefully.
